Oregon State knocks off Hawaii
HONOLULU – Matt Moore passed for three touchdowns and Sabby Piscitelli had two interceptions as Oregon State upset No. 24 Hawaii 35-32 late Saturday night.
The Beavers (9-4) snapped the Warriors’ winning streak at nine and became the first team to beat Hawaii (10-3) since Boise State on Sept. 23.
Moore passed for 245 yards and outshone Hawaii’s Colt Brennan, who finished one TD pass shy of tying the NCAA single-season mark of 54 by Houston’s David Klingler in 1990.
Brennan finished 37 of 50 for 401 yards and two TDs.
Yvenson Bernard carried 20 times for 108 yards and a touchdown for OSU.
